Would these two angles have a supplementary relationship or a same side interior relationship?

Answer:

  a supplementary relationship

Step-by-step explanation:

They form a linear angle, so are supplementary.

__

Same-side interior angles at a transversal and between parallel lines are also supplementary, but have no common vertex. In this diagram none of the lines are marked parallel, and the angles of interest have a common vertex.
